Key Responsibilities

  • Lead the evolution and expression of the Tock and Resy brands within American Express Global Dining.
  • Define and refine brand guidelines, visual identity systems, tone, and creative standards.
  • Ensure brand consistency across all customer touchpoints-digital, experiential, editorial, and internal.
  • Collaborate with marketing, communications, and product teams to develop strategic creative approaches rooted in insights and aligned with business goals.
  • Advocate for the role of design and storytelling in achieving strategic impact and differentiation.
  • Translate complex briefs into inspiring, focused creative direction.
  • Lead the end-to-end creative development of brand and marketing campaigns, from concept through execution.
  • Collaborate closely with marketing, comms, product teams along with external partners to bring integrated campaigns to life across digital, experiential, and physical channels.
  • Ensure all campaign work aligns with strategic goals, upholds creative excellence, and reinforces a unified brand presence.
  • Oversee creative execution across performance marketing, lifecycle, partnerships, and brand moments-ensuring ideas scale effectively across formats and platforms.
  • Guide the brand experience across marketing sites and B2B platforms.
  • Collaborate with UX, content, and development teams to ensure a cohesive, user-centered design approach that reflects brand values.
  • Manage and mentor a growing team of brand and visual designers.
  • Foster a culture of experimentation, feedback, curiosity, and creative excellence.
  • Engage and manage external agencies, freelancers, and production partners as needed.
  • Provide creative direction and design support for internal and corporate-facing initiatives, including executive presentations and internal brand education.
  • Work cross-functionally to ensure brand storytelling is clear and consistent across teams and functions.

Requirements

  • 10+ years of experience in creative or brand design, including at least 5 years in a leadership role at a high-growth or design-forward company.
  • A strategic thinker with a strong portfolio that demonstrates brand identity, storytelling, campaign work, and digital experiences.
  • Deep experience shaping and scaling brand design systems across channels and teams.
  • Strong creative instincts, with an exceptional eye for design, craft, and storytelling.
  • Experience leading cross-functional creative work that blends strategy, design, UX, and content.
  • Strong communicator who can present and articulate creative direction to executive leadership, marketing, and product teams.
  • Proven success mentoring and growing creative teams and collaborating with external partners.
  • Comfortable working in fast-paced, dynamic environments-able to zoom out on vision and zoom in on execution.
  • Expertise in modern design tools (e.g., Figma, Adobe Creative Suite) and working knowledge of digital production workflows.
  • Passion for the hospitality industry, design, storytelling, and creating meaningful cultural moments.

Nice to Have

  • Experience in the hospitality industry or with SaaS platforms.
  • Experience working on global brands and campaigns.
  • Knowledge of digital product design and user experience best practices.
